/* # Hintergrund hellgelb Seite #FFFFE7; */
/* # Hintergrund hellgelb abgerundete Ksten (rechter Balken) #FFFFCC */
/* # Hintergrund dunkelorange #FEE380 */

/* noch zuordnen */
.textarea {  font-family: Verdana, Arial, Helvetica, sans-serif}
.suchergebnis_desc {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; color: #FF0000}
.abschnittverweis {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; color: #000000; font-weight: bold; font-variant: normal }
.t_abschnitt { font-family: Arial, Helvetica, sans-serif; font-size: 16px; color: #FF9900; font-weight: bold; font-variant: normal }
.TUntertitel {  font-family: Arial, Helvetica, sans-serif; font-size: 13px}
.searchdesc {  font-family: Verdana, Arial, Helvetica, sans-serif; font-weight: bold; color: #FF0000}

/* ############ */
/* ## Titel  ## */
/* ############ */
body {margin : 0px;padding : 0px;background-color : #FFFFE7; bgcolor="#FFFFE7"; text="#000000"; link="#0000FF"; link="#000000";alink="#FF0000"; font-family : Verdana, sans-serif;font-size : 11px;line-height : 15px;}
td,p, li, ul, b  {font-family : Verdana, sans-serif;font-size : 11px;line-height : 15px;}
form {margin : 0px;padding : 3px;font-family : Verdana, sans-serif;font-size : 11px;line-height : 15px;}

.alternativestartseiten { margin:2px; border-top : 1px solid #E6BD00;  border-bottom : 1px solid #E6BD00;  border-left : 1px solid #E6BD00;  border-right : 1px solid #E6BD00;line-height: 12px;}

.infotxt {padding : 2px; border-bottom : 1px solid #000000;  border-right : 1px solid #000000;  border-top : 1px solid #000000; border-left : 1px solid #000000;}

/* Referenzen */
.edel {font-family: Garamond, "Times New Roman", Times, serif; letter-spacing:inherit};

/* Rubrik des Tages im Seitenkopf */
.rubrikdestages { background-image: url(../g/rdt_bg.gif); background-repeat: no-repeat; background-attachment: fixed; background-position: right top; background-color: FFFFCC: 1px solid #000000; border-right : 1px solid #000000;  border-top : 1px solid #000000;  border-left : 1px solid #000000; border-bottom : 1px solid #000000;}
.rdt_link { font-family : Verdana, sans-serif; font-size : 14px; font-colour : red; text-transform: none;; font-weight: bold}

.rdt_desc {
 font-family : Verdana, sans-serif;
 font-size : 10px;
 text-transform: none;
 line-height : 10px;
}
.rdt_uo {
 font-family : Verdana, sans-serif;
 font-size : 10px;
 text-transform: none;
 line-height : 10px;
}

/* Titelnavigation, letztes Element */
.TitelNavLast {
 font-family : Times New Roman, Times;
 font-size : 20px;
 line-height : 13px;
 font-weight: normal}

.titelstreifen {
  border-top : 1px dotted #FF6600;
  border-bottom : 1px dotted #FF6600;
}

.titelstreifen a:hover {
  text-decoration : none;
  border-top : 1px solid #000000;
  border-bottom : 1px solid #000000;
  background-color : #FFF0A9;
  padding : 0px;
  margin : 0px;
}

.titelschnellzugriff a
 {
 font-family : Verdana, sans-serif;
 font-size : 11px;
 text-transform: none;
 }

.titelschnellzugriff a:hover {
  text-decoration : none;
  border-top : 1px solid #000000;
  border-bottom : 1px solid #000000;
  background-color : #FFF0A9;
  padding : 0px;
  margin : 0px;
}

td.rahmenru {
  border-bottom : 1px solid #000000;
  border-right : 1px solid #000000;
  }

td.rahmenall {  border-bottom : 1px solid #000000;  border-right : 1px solid #000000;  border-top : 1px solid #000000;  border-left : 1px solid #000000;}

td.content {padding : 20px 80px 20px 60px;}

td.navigationmini a {
	font-family : arial, verdana;
	color : #000000;
	font-size : 12px;
	line-height : 20px;
	padding : 4px 10px 2px 10px;
	border-right : 1px solid #00006D;
}
td.navigationmini a:hover {  background-color : #FFFFE7;  text-decoration : none;}
td.navigationmini {  text-align : right;  background-color : #FFE380;  border-top : 1px solid #000000;  border-left : 1px solid #000000;}

td.navigationminib {  text-align : right;  background-color : #FFE380;  border-top : 1px solid #000000;  border-right : 1px solid #000000;}

td.navigation {  text-align : right;  background-color : #FEF5CA;  border-bottom : 1px solid #000000;  border-top : 1px solid #000000}
td.navigation a {text-decoration : none;padding : 4px 10px 2px 10px;font-family : arial, verdana;color : #000000;font-size : 12px;line-height : 15px;padding : 4px 10px 2px 10px;border-right : 1px solid #FFEFC6;border-left : 1px solid #FFEFC6}
td.navigation a:hover {  text-decoration : none;  background-color : #FFFFE7;border-right : 1px solid #00006D;border-left : 1px solid #00006D;}

td.kasten_obenzu {  border-top : 1px solid #000000;  border-left : 1px solid #000000;  border-right : 1px solid #000000;}
td.kasten {  border-left : 1px solid #000000;  border-right : 1px solid #000000;}
td.obenzu {  border-top : 1px solid #000000;}
td.untenzu {  border-bottom : 1px solid #000000;}
.KastenAbschnitte {  font-family: Arial, Helvetica, sans-serif; color: #000000; padding-top: 2px; padding-right: 2px; padding-bottom: 2px; padding-left: 2px; font-weight: bold}
.TextStreifen {  border-top : 1px solid #000000;  background-color : #FEE380;   border-left : 1px solid #000000;  border-right : 1px solid #000000; }

.textbox {  border-top : 1px solid #000000;  border-bottom : 1px dotted #000000;  border-left : 1px dotted #000000;  border-right : 1px dotted #000000;  background-color : #FFFFFF;  padding : 20px;  text-align: justify; }
.textbox a { font-family : Verdana, sans-serif; font-size : 11px; text-transform: none; }
.textbox a:hover {  text-decoration : none;  border-top : 1px solid #000000;  border-bottom : 1px solid #000000;  background-color : #FFF0A9;  padding : 0px;  margin : 0px;}
.textbox b { font-family : arial, verdana; color : #000000; font-size : 16px; line-height : 20px; text-weight : bold; }

.tabelle a { font-family : Verdana, sans-serif; font-size : 11px; text-transform: none; letter-spacing: 0px }
.tabelle a:hover {  text-decoration : none;  border-top : 1px solid #E6BD00;  border-bottom : 1px solid #E6BD00;  background-color : #FFF0A9;  padding : 0px;  margin : 0px;}
.tabelle td {  text-align : left;  vertical-align : top;}



.SuchseiteNeueAnfrage {  border-bottom : 1px solid #000000;border-right : 1px solid #000000 ;border-left : 1px solid #000000; border-top : 1px solid #000000;  background-color : #FEE380;   border-left : 1px solid #000000;  border-right : 1px solid #000000; }


/* ##################################################################################################################### */
/* # Link-Kasten ####################################################################################################### */
/* ##################################################################################################################### */

/* einzelne Ksten */
.newsgroups { margin:2px; border-top : 1px solid #E6BD00;  border-bottom : 1px solid #E6BD00;  border-left : 1px solid #E6BD00;  border-right : 1px solid #E6BD00;line-height: 12px;}
.textverweis {margin:2px;padding : 2px; border-bottom : 1px solid #E6BD00;  border-right : 1px solid #E6BD00;  border-top : 1px solid #E6BD00;  border-left : 1px solid #E6BD00;}
.formular { margin:2px;padding : 2px; border-bottom : 1px solid #E6BD00;  border-right : 1px solid #E6BD00;  border-top : 1px solid #E6BD00;  border-left : 1px solid #E6BD00;}

/* Header des Links, z.B. Perlentaucher.de */
.c_linktitel {  font-family: arial, verdana; font-size: 11px; color: #000000; font-weight: bold}

/* Headerzeile des Links */
.linktitel { background-color=#FEE380;}
td.linktitel a {padding : 4px 10px 2px 10px;text-decoration : none;}
td.linktitel a:hover {text-decoration : none;background-color : #FF9C0F;}

/* Quickinfo und Kommentar */
.link_quickinfo { font-family: Times New Roman, Times; font-size: 14px;}
.link_comment   { font-family: Times New Roman, Times; font-size: 14px;}

/* Buttons Defekt melden, Webmaster schreiben, etc. */
td.linkoptionen a       {color : #311D71; padding : 4px 6px 4px 6px; font-size:10px; text-decoration : none;
border-top : 1px solid #FFFFE7; border-bottom : 1px solid #FFFFE7; border-right : 1px solid #FFFFE7;border-left : 1px solid FFFFE7;}
td.linkoptionen a:hover {color : #311D71; padding : 4px 6px 4px 6px; text-decoration : none;border-top : 1px solid #FEE380; border-bottom : 1px solid #FEE380; border-right : 1px solid #FEE380; border-left : 1px solid #FEE380; background-color : #FFFFF2;}

td.content {padding : 20px 80px 20px 60px;}

.siesindhier {
  border-left : 1px solid #000000;
  border-right : 1px solid #000000;  
  border-top : 1px solid #000000;


  background-color : #FFF0A9;
  padding : 2px;
  margin : 10px;
}

/* sieheauch Tabellenrahmen */
.sieheauch {
/*  border-top : 1px dotted #000000;*/
/*  border-bottom : 1px dotted #000000;*/
/*  border-left : 1px dotted #000000;*/
/*  border-right : 1px dotted #000000;*/
  padding : 1px;
  margin : 1px;
/*  background-image: url(../g/sieheauchbg.gif); background-repeat: no-repeat */
}
/* einzelne Zelle mit SieheAuchEintrag */
.sieheauchzelle1
{  background-color : #FEE380;padding: 2px;
  border-top : 1px solid #FFFFE7;
  border-bottom : 1px solid #FFFFE7;
  border-left : 1px solid #FFFFE7;
  border-right : 1px solid #FFFFE7;

}


/* sieheauch Textformat */
.sieheauch_text {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; line-height: 9px}

td.softwareinfo
{
  border-top : 1px dotted #000000;
  border-bottom : 1px dotted #000000;
  background-color : #FFF0A9;
  padding : 0px;
  margin : 0px;
}



td.hoverrahmen {
  padding : 5px;
}

td.hoverrahmen a 
  {
  text-decoration : none;
  }

td.hoverrahmen a:hover
  {
  }

.registeractive {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; background-color: #fee380; border-top: 1px solid #000000 }
.registerinactive {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; font-weight: normal; background-color: #fee380; border-top: 1px solid #000000 }


tr.glossar {
line-height : 17px;
}

.GlossarName {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; color: #000000; vertical-align: bottom }

.GlossarDesc {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; color: #FA0000; font-weight: normal; vertical-align: bottom }

.GlossarLink { font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9px; color: #3399FF }

tr.glossar a:hover {
  text-decoration : none;
  border-top : 1px solid #000000;
  border-bottom : 1px solid #000000;
  background-color : #FFF0A9;
  padding : 0px;
  margin : 0px;}

.text_titel {  font-family: arial; font-size: 25px; line-height=20px; font-weight: bold; color: #FF0000;}

/* Schriftzug "Lieblink" */
.lieblink  {  font-family: times,times new roman; font-size: 25px; line-height=20px; font-weight: bold; color: #000000;}

.index_sitemap_links {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	padding-left: 10px;
	border-left-color: #FF6600;
	border-left-style: solid;
	border-left-width: thin;
}

.rechterbalken_zwischentitel {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	color: #000000;
	font-variant: normal;
	font-weight: 200;
	line-height: 25px;
}
.fakten_teaser {
	border-left: solid;
	border-left-width: medium;
	border-left-color: #FF0000;
	padding-left: 10px;
}
.index_sitemap_zwischentitel {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 14px;
	border-left-color: #FF6600;
	border-left-style: none;
	border-left-width: thin;
	font-weight: bold;
	color: #FF0000;
}

